  • Purple Thursday

    The third Thursday of October is nationally recognized as Purple Thursday. On this day, people nationwide are encouraged to wear purple to increase awareness for domestic violence. Join us in wearing purple clothing to show support for those who have experienced relationship violence.

    MiddSafe will be tabling to share resources that support survivors of power-based personal violence, and we will also be sharing Green Dot strategies for violence prevention. Co-sponsored by MiddSafe and Green Dot.

  • Neurodivergent Minds @ Midd

    This is an ongoing drop-in group for Neurodivergent students who would like a place to “be” with others in an affirming and neurodivergent friendly space.

    Each week there will be a topic offered to increase awareness and understanding of neurodivergence as a social awareness movement as well as practical skills on befriending oneself and understanding one’s own divergence.
